active always doing something; busy; full of energy.
ballot a piece of paper on which people who are voting enter their choices.
cargo the goods carried by a ship, airplane, or other vehicle; freight.
existence the condition of being alive or real.
fiction writing that tells a story made up in a writer's imagination. Fiction is usually written in prose, not poetry. Novels, short stories, and tales are pieces of fiction.
gait a way of walking or running.
lance a weapon with a long pole and pointed metal head.
mob a large crowd of angry or excited people.
protest an expression of being against something; objection; complaint.
react to act, or feel a certain way, in response to something.
stale having lost its taste or moisture; not fresh.
startle to cause to move suddenly.
thrust to push or drive with force.
treat to behave toward in a particular way.
tumor a mass of extra tissue that grows in or on the body. Some tumors are harmful.
